What Season Should I Get Married In?

Choosing the right season to get married can feel overwhelming, but it’s also an exciting decision to make. Each season has its own unique charm and can set the tone for your wedding day. Here are some tips to help you choose the perfect season for your wedding:

1. Consider your personal style – Think about what kind of wedding you want to have and what kind of atmosphere you want to create. If you’re dreaming of an outdoor, rustic wedding with beautiful foliage, then fall might be the perfect season for you. If you prefer a classic, elegant wedding with a snowy backdrop, then winter might be more your style.

2. Think about your budget – Keep in mind that peak wedding season typically falls between May and October, so venues and vendors may be more expensive during this time. If you’re on a tight budget, consider getting married during the off-season or on a weekday.

3. Consider your guests – Think about the comfort of your guests when choosing a season. If you have elderly or pregnant guests, you may want to avoid the extreme heat of summer or the cold of winter. Also, keep in mind that travel and accommodations may be more expensive during peak season.

4. Look for inspiration – Browse through wedding magazines and blogs to get ideas for seasonal wedding themes and color palettes. This can help you envision what your wedding day might look like in each season.

Ultimately, the most important thing is to choose the season that feels right for you and your partner. Don’t be afraid to think outside the box and create a unique wedding day that reflects your love story.
